Shopify (NYSE:) merchants will soon be able to accept payments through Pay. The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) has identified six (BTC) wallets linked to North Korean hacker group Lazarus and has warned crypto firms to be vigilant. Meanwhile, Binance.US tapped MoonPay to restore some U.S. dollar ramps for users after being crypto-only for the past two months.

Shopify merchants will soon be able to accept USDC payments: Report

E-commerce juggernaut Shopify will soon enable its merchants to accept USD Coin (USDC) payments through Solana, potentially opening the door to wider stablecoin adoption.
